About 4-[(1R)-2,2-difluoro-3-hydroxy-1-piperazin-1-ylpropyl]naphthalen-1-ol;hydrochloride
4-[(1R)-2,2-difluoro-3-hydroxy-1-piperazin-1-ylpropyl]naphthalen-1-ol;hydrochloride (PubChem CID 171180287) has the molecular formula C17H21ClF2N2O2
and a molecular weight of 358.82 g/mol. Its IUPAC name is 4-[(1R)-2,2-difluoro-3-hydroxy-1-piperazin-1-ylpropyl]naphthalen-1-ol;hydrochloride.

What is the SMILES notation for 4-[(1R)-2,2-difluoro-3-hydroxy-1-piperazin-1-ylpropyl]naphthalen-1-ol;hydrochloride?
The canonical SMILES for 4-[(1R)-2,2-difluoro-3-hydroxy-1-piperazin-1-ylpropyl]naphthalen-1-ol;hydrochloride is Cl.OCC(F)(F)[C@@H](c1ccc(O)c2ccccc12)N1CCNCC1.
What is the InChIKey of 4-[(1R)-2,2-difluoro-3-hydroxy-1-piperazin-1-ylpropyl]naphthalen-1-ol;hydrochloride?
The InChIKey is OQTSKUMTGOATKS-PKLMIRHRSA-N. The full InChI is InChI=1S/C17H20F2N2O2.ClH/c18-17(19,11-22)16(21-9-7-20-8-10-21)14-5-6-15(23)13-4-2-1-3-12(13)14;/h1-6,16,20,22-23H,7-11H2;1H/t16-;/m1./s1.
What are the key properties of 4-[(1R)-2,2-difluoro-3-hydroxy-1-piperazin-1-ylpropyl]naphthalen-1-ol;hydrochloride?
4-[(1R)-2,2-difluoro-3-hydroxy-1-piperazin-1-ylpropyl]naphthalen-1-ol;hydrochloride has a molecular weight of 358.82 g/mol, XLogP of 2.54, 4 rotatable bonds, 3 hydrogen bond donors, and 4 hydrogen bond acceptors.
